Hancock Center for Creative Arts Therapies is the exciting evolution of Hancock Center for Dance/Movement Therapy which was founded in 1983. Hancock Center is expanding its focus in providing creative arts psychotherapy services to people of all ages and abilities in the greater Madison, Wisconsin, area. We work closely with local organizations and professionals, receiving referrals from public and private social service agencies, hospitals, community programs, educational facilities, and mental health providers. The non-profit organization seeks experienced leadership to help realize the strategic vision created by the Board and staff to transform society toward greater health and resiliency.
Position Summary
Hancock Center’s Clinical Program Director is responsible for providing clear administrative oversight and vision for the therapy program to grow supportive offerings and services. This position maintains a cohesive treatment philosophy, serves as a liaison to the community on collaborative projects, and provides clinical supervision, consultation, and training to all clinical program staff to ensure a high quality of service to clients. The Clinical Program Director works in partnership with the Managing Director and the Board of Directors to provide leadership necessary in fulfilling the mission of the organization and advancing clinical practice. This position also provides some direct therapy to clients.
